Key Insights
The global plants phenotyping market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ach $281.32 million in 2025 and maintain a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 10.50%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is driven by several key factors. Firstly, the increasing demand for high-throughput screening in crop breeding programs fuels the adoption of automated phenotyping systems. These systems offer significant improvements in efficiency and data accuracy compared to traditional manual methods, allowing researchers to analyze larger datasets and accelerate the breeding process. Secondly, advancements in imaging technologies, such as multispectral cameras and image analysis software, are providing more detailed and insightful phenotypic data, enabling researchers to better understand plant growth, development, and stress responses. Finally, government initiatives promoting agricultural innovation and sustainable farming practices globally are contributing to increased funding and investment in plants phenotyping technologies. The market's segmentation reveals strong demand across various applications including high-throughput screening, trait identification, and photosynthetic performance analysis, with laboratory-based systems currently dominating the market share. However, the growing adoption of portable and drone-based systems suggests a shift towards more flexible and field-deployable solutions in the coming years. The increasing use of automated systems and sophisticated software analysis are key trends shaping the future trajectory of the market.
The major players in the market, including Rothamsted Research, Phenospex, Delta-T Devices, and LemnaTec GmbH, are continually innovating and expanding their product offerings to meet the evolving needs of researchers and breeders. Geographic distribution indicates a strong market presence in North America and Europe, driven by advanced agricultural research infrastructure and substantial investments in agricultural biotechnology. However, the Asia-Pacific region is expected to witness significant growth over the forecast period, fueled by the expanding agricultural sector and increasing adoption of advanced technologies in developing nations. The competitive landscape is characterized by both established players and emerging companies, leading to continuous improvements in technology and affordability, making plants phenotyping accessible to a wider range of researchers and businesses. Restraints on market growth may include the high initial investment cost of advanced phenotyping systems, which can be a barrier for smaller research groups or developing countries. However, ongoing technological advancements and the development of more cost-effective solutions are likely to mitigate this constraint in the long term.

Plants Phenotyping Market Product Innovations
Recent product innovations focus on enhancing data acquisition speed and accuracy, automating workflows, and integrating advanced analytics. New sensor technologies such as hyperspectral and multispectral imaging systems provide richer and more informative data. AI-powered image analysis tools are accelerating data processing and extracting key phenotypic traits with greater precision. Miniaturized and portable phenotyping platforms are expanding the accessibility of the technology, allowing for field-based assessments. This convergence of advanced sensors, automation, and AI is making plant phenotyping increasingly efficient, accurate, and accessible, thus enhancing its market fit.

Challenges in the Plants Phenotyping Market Sector
The Plants Phenotyping Market faces challenges such as high initial investment costs for advanced systems, the complexity of data analysis, and a shortage of skilled personnel. Standardization of data formats and protocols remains a challenge. Data security and privacy concerns are also emerging as important considerations. Furthermore, competitive pressures and the need for continuous innovation to stay ahead of the curve are significant market challenges.
